What to Check Before Booking a "Deal" Model Y Rental
Before assuming a listed price is a genuine deal, confirm it includes all mandatory charges, check the mileage cap and overage fee (a restrictive cap can erase apparent savings), verify whether a newsletter or loyalty discount applies on top of the displayed price, and confirm the exact trim is guaranteed rather than a generic SUV or EV class. The best Model Y deal is the lowest genuine all-in cost for the right trim, not the lowest number on a search results page.
